New Orleans, America's European Masterpiece represents more than 250 years of French, Spanish and American culture. In only one day, you can ride on a streetcar as well as on a paddlewheel riverboat or go for a romantic ride in a horse-drawn carriage. Experience the living history in the French Quarter, visit the extraordinary homes in the Garden District and the plantations along the Mississippi River, and visit a world class zoo and aquarium. New Orleans offers a variety of cultural and sporting events; try our Creole cuisine, celebrate Mardi Gras and the Jazz Fest, or jump into the dreamlike nightlife.
